Output 81f86f6d2a641d5976d4e082f668241176da60f6c3f6700be815ff8cf44d3815:0

value
1001000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b51b7d770811128cef6001852526a02bd059d3a5c6b950302351c7ceb518664
address
bc1pddgm04mssygj3nhkqqv9y5n2q27st8f6t34e2qczx5w8e663sejqf2nllc
transaction
81f86f6d2a641d5976d4e082f668241176da60f6c3f6700be815ff8cf44d3815
spent
true